How to Avoid Rug Pulls and Scams in Decentralized Finance
The rise of Decentralized Finance (DeFi) has created a new financial ecosystem that is open, permissionless, and accessible to anyone with an internet connection. However, alongside the many opportunities in DeFi, there are also significant risks, including scams like rug pulls, which can cause users to lose their funds. As DeFi protocols operate without central intermediaries, users must be extra vigilant to avoid falling victim to fraudulent schemes. In this guide, we will explore what rug pulls are, how to identify potential scams, and best practices to protect your assets in the DeFi space.
What Is a Rug Pull?
A rug pull is a type of scam in DeFi where malicious developers suddenly withdraw all the liquidity from a liquidity pool or project, leaving investors with worthless tokens and no way to recover their funds. Rug pulls are common in decentralized exchanges (DEXs) and liquidity pools, where users provide liquidity to newly created token pairs.
In a typical rug pull, the developers behind a DeFi project launch a new token and entice investors with high rewards and promises of future growth. Once a significant amount of liquidity is deposited into the pool, the developers withdraw all the funds and disappear, leaving investors with tokens that are now worthless.
There are two main types of rug pulls:
- Liquidity Pool Rug Pull: Developers create a token and pair it with a popular asset (like ETH or USDC) in a liquidity pool. Once enough liquidity is provided by investors, the developers drain the pool by removing all the funds.
- Token Contract Rug Pull: Developers write malicious code into the token’s smart contract, allowing them to mint an unlimited number of tokens or restrict the ability of investors to sell their tokens. Once the price of the token is artificially inflated, the developers sell their tokens and exit, crashing the token’s value.
How to Identify Potential Rug Pulls and Scams
While rug pulls can be difficult to spot, there are several red flags and warning signs that can help you identify suspicious projects before investing. Here are some of the key indicators to look out for:
1. Anonymous or Unverified Team
DeFi projects developed by anonymous teams pose a higher risk of being scams. If the developers or key members of the project are not publicly known or have no credible history in the crypto space, it’s a red flag. Projects with reputable and doxxed (publicly identified) teams are generally considered more trustworthy because the team members have their reputations on the line.
Tip: Research the team behind the project. Check if they have a public presence on social media platforms like LinkedIn or Twitter. If the team is anonymous, proceed with caution.
2. No Audits or Poorly Audited Smart Contracts
DeFi protocols are powered by smart contracts, and if these contracts have not been audited by reputable third-party firms, they are more likely to contain vulnerabilities or malicious code. A lack of audits or reliance on poorly audited smart contracts is a major red flag, as it increases the risk of the project being a scam.
Tip: Only interact with DeFi projects that have undergone thorough audits by established security firms, such as CertiK, Quantstamp, or Trail of Bits. Check if the audit reports are publicly available and review them for any issues or concerns.
3. Unrealistic Returns or Promises of High Rewards
Many scams lure investors by promising unrealistically high returns or rewards that seem too good to be true. For example, if a DeFi project is offering sky-high interest rates or liquidity mining rewards with no clear explanation of how these rewards are generated, it may be a rug pull scheme designed to attract liquidity before the developers exit with the funds.
Tip: Be skeptical of projects offering excessively high returns without clear mechanisms to support them. In DeFi, high yields often come with high risks, and projects that promise guaranteed profits are likely trying to scam investors.
4. Lack of Liquidity Lock or Time-Locked Smart Contracts
Legitimate DeFi projects often implement liquidity locks or time-locked smart contracts to ensure that developers cannot withdraw funds from the liquidity pool for a certain period. If a project lacks these mechanisms, the developers may be able to drain the pool at any time, making it a prime candidate for a rug pull.
Tip: Verify whether the project’s liquidity is locked, and check for time-locked contracts that prevent the developers from accessing funds for a set period. Use blockchain explorers (e.g., Etherscan or BscScan) to track the liquidity lock status.
5. No Clear Roadmap or Whitepaper
A well-planned DeFi project will have a detailed roadmap and a comprehensive whitepaper that outlines the project’s goals, technology, and future developments. Projects with vague or non-existent roadmaps, or those that lack a whitepaper altogether, may be trying to take advantage of the hype in the DeFi space without providing any long-term value.
Tip: Review the project’s whitepaper and roadmap to understand its goals and how it plans to achieve them. If the information is vague or unrealistic, consider it a red flag.
6. Centralized Control Over the Smart Contract
One of the most common methods for executing a rug pull is by granting the developers centralized control over the project’s smart contracts. If the developers have admin privileges or can modify key parameters of the contract (such as minting tokens or adjusting fees), they can easily drain funds or manipulate the token’s value.
Tip: Check whether the project’s smart contracts have admin keys or centralized control mechanisms. Projects with decentralized governance models or multi-signature wallets are generally safer, as they require consensus from multiple parties before making changes.
7. Low or Suspicious Liquidity
Projects with low liquidity are more susceptible to price manipulation and rug pulls. If a project has very little liquidity or if the liquidity is concentrated in a small number of wallets (particularly those controlled by the developers), the risk of a rug pull increases.
Tip: Investigate the liquidity of the token on decentralized exchanges like Uniswap or PancakeSwap. Ensure that liquidity is spread across a healthy number of participants and not dominated by a single entity.
8. Excessive Token Minting or Token Supply
In some rug pull schemes, developers retain the ability to mint new tokens at will, inflating the supply and reducing the value of tokens held by investors. Additionally, projects with an excessively large token supply or no clear tokenomics plan may be designed to pump and dump the token, leaving investors with worthless assets.
Tip: Analyze the tokenomics of the project. Check whether the supply is capped and if the minting function is disabled or restricted. If the team has the ability to mint tokens freely, avoid the project.
How to Protect Yourself from DeFi Scams
While it’s impossible to eliminate all risks in DeFi, following these best practices can significantly reduce your chances of falling victim to a rug pull or scam:
1. Do Your Own Research (DYOR)
Always conduct thorough research before investing in any DeFi project. Read the project’s whitepaper, review its smart contract audits, and investigate the team’s credentials. Join community discussions on platforms like Telegram, Discord, or Twitter to gauge the sentiment of other users and stay informed about the project’s development.
2. Avoid FOMO (Fear of Missing Out)
Scammers often capitalize on the fear of missing out by creating a sense of urgency around their project. Don’t rush into investments based on hype or promises of quick profits. Take your time to fully understand the project, its risks, and whether it aligns with your investment goals.
3. Use Small Amounts to Test New Projects
If you’re interested in trying a new DeFi project, consider starting with a small investment that you can afford to lose. This allows you to test the platform and its functionality without exposing yourself to significant risk.
4. Diversify Your Investments
Diversifying your investments across multiple DeFi projects can help reduce the impact of potential scams or rug pulls. By spreading your funds across various projects and platforms, you minimize the risk of losing everything in a single fraudulent scheme.
5. Monitor Liquidity and Token Activity
Keep an eye on the liquidity of the token you’re investing in. Sudden changes in liquidity, such as a sharp decrease in the amount of a token in a liquidity pool, may indicate that the developers are preparing for a rug pull. You can use blockchain explorers and DeFi analytics tools to monitor the movement of funds and track suspicious activity.
6. Verify Smart Contract Code
If you have the technical skills, review the project’s smart contract code for any red flags, such as functions that allow the developers to withdraw funds, mint new tokens, or block transactions. If you’re not a developer, consider using third-party services like DeFi Pulse or RugDoc to check for potential vulnerabilities.
7. Stay Updated on Security Audits
Stay informed about the security status of the DeFi projects you’re involved in. Many projects undergo regular audits, and updates to the platform or smart contract may introduce new risks. Make sure you’re aware of any changes to the protocol and how they may affect your investment.
Conclusion
The DeFi space offers significant opportunities for innovation and financial growth, but it also comes with risks, particularly from rug pulls and scams. By understanding the warning signs, conducting thorough research, and following best practices,
you can protect yourself from fraudulent schemes and navigate the DeFi landscape with greater confidence.
Always remember that DeFi is a rapidly evolving space, and it’s essential to stay vigilant and cautious. By taking proactive steps to safeguard your investments, you can participate in the DeFi revolution while minimizing your exposure to scams and rug pulls.